Selina solutions for Mathematics [English] Class 6 29 The Circle Exercise 29 (B)
Construct a triangle ABC with AB = 4.2 cm, BC = 6 cm and AC = 5cm. Construct the circumcircle of the triangle drawn.
Construct a triangle PQR with QR = 5.5 cm, ∠Q = 60° and angle R = 45°. Construct the circumcircle cif the triangle PQR.
Construct a triangle ABC with AB = 5 cm, ∠B = 60° and BC = 6. 4 cm. Draw the incircle of the triangle ABC.
Construct a triangle XYZ in which XY = YZ= 4.5 cm and ZX = 5.4 cm. Draw the circumcircle of the triangle and measure its circumradius.
Construct a triangle PQR in which, PQ = QR = RP = 5.7 cm. Draw the incircle of the triangle and measure its radius.
Selina solutions for Mathematics [English] Class 6 29 The Circle Revision Exercise
The center of a circle is at point O and its radius is 8 cm. State the position of a point P (point P may lie inside the circle, on the circumference of the circle, or outside the circle), when:
(a) OP = 10.6 cm
(b) OP = 6.8 cm
(c) OP = 8 cm
The diameter of a circle is 12.6 cm. State, the length of its radius.
Can the length of a chord of a circle be greater than its diameter ? Explain.
Draw a circle of diameter 7 cm. Draw two radii of this circle such that the angle between these radii is 90°. Shade the minor sector obtained. Write a special name for this sector.
